我正在使用FancyBox,我想在页面上创建一个没有缩略图的图库。
我有一组图片:
http://blabla/image1.jpg
http://blabla/image2.jpg
http://blabla/image3.jpg
我有一个span元素:
<span style="text-decoration: underline">click to view gallery</span>
我不需要页面上的任何缩略图,我只是希望它们在用户点击跨度时显示为FancyBox库。我需要某种javascript FancyBox启动代码,我用Google搜索,但似乎没有功能(???)。
最好的办法是什么?谢谢!
答案 0 :(得分:6)
将点击事件附加到该范围
<span id="myspan" style="text-decoration: underline; cursor:pointer;">click to view gallery</span>
<script>
$("#myspan").click(function() {
$.fancybox([
'http://blabla/image1.jpg',
'http://blabla/image2.jpg',
'http://blabla/image3.jpg'
], {
'padding' : 0,
'transitionIn' : 'none',
'transitionOut' : 'none',
'type' : 'image',
'changeFade' : 0
});
});
</script>